WebGreenock Cut Visitor Centre The Centre (formerly known as Cornalees Bridge Visitor Centre) is around three miles (5 km) east of Inverkip on the Loch Thom road at Cornalees Bridge. It lies within Clyde Muirshiel Regional Park and has a ranger service. The centre includes a display which describes the history of the cut. [citation needed]
